中文版Windows XP从入门到精通

中文版Windows XP从入门到精通 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:王战航
出品人:
页数:264
译者:
出版时间:2002-3-1
价格:19.80
装帧:平装(无盘)
isbn号码:9787801349583
丛书系列:
图书标签:
  • Windows XP
  • 操作系统
  • 入门
  • 精通
  • 电脑教程
  • 中文版
  • 软件
  • IT
  • 技术
  • Windows
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

探索未来数字世界的基石:现代操作系统深度解析与实践 本书聚焦于当代主流操作系统的核心原理、前沿技术以及在云计算、大数据和人工智能时代的应用潜力,旨在为读者构建一个全面、深入且富有前瞻性的操作系统知识体系。 我们将超越传统操作系统的基础操作层面,深入探讨现代操作系统的设计哲学、内核机制、并发管理、内存虚拟化以及安全防护策略。 第一部分:操作系统的理论基石与现代架构 本部分首先界定操作系统的核心职能,并追溯其从批处理系统到多用户、多任务操作系统的演进历程。随后,我们将详细剖析现代操作系统的经典三层结构——硬件抽象层(HAL)、内核(Kernel)与用户空间(User Space)。重点将放在微内核(Microkernel)与宏内核(Monolithic Kernel)的设计权衡,以及当前新兴的混合内核在性能与模块化方面的优势。 进程与线程管理的高级主题: 不仅涵盖了进程的生命周期和上下文切换,更深入探讨了超线程(Hyper-Threading)的实现原理、用户级线程与内核级线程的映射机制。我们将分析调度算法的演进,从经典的优先级抢占式调度,到针对现代多核系统的无锁(Lock-Free)数据结构在线程同步中的应用,以及如何利用时间片轮转与优先级继承协议来避免实时系统中的优先级反转问题。 内存管理与虚拟化: 深入讲解页表(Page Table)的层次结构,以及TLB(Translation Lookaside Buffer)对性能的关键作用。本书详尽阐述了虚拟内存(Virtual Memory)如何通过按需调页(Demand Paging)机制实现内存的有效隔离与高效利用。我们还将分析内存碎片(Fragmentation)的类型(内部与外部)及其在现代内存分配器(如Slab或jemalloc)中的缓解策略。 第二部分:并发、I/O与系统调用 现代应用对高性能计算的需求,使得对并发和高效I/O的理解成为核心技能。 同步机制与并发编程范式: 彻底剖析互斥锁(Mutex)、信号量(Semaphore)和条件变量(Condition Variable)的工作原理。更进一步,本书将介绍现代并发控制中更精细的机制,如读写锁(Read-Write Locks)、屏障(Barriers)以及如何在无锁编程中安全地使用原子操作(Atomic Operations)来实现高性能并发。 中断处理与异常管理: 详细描述硬件中断如何被操作系统捕获和处理,包括中断描述符表(IDT)的结构。分析系统调用(System Call)的用户态到内核态的转换流程,以及系统调用接口(ABI)的设计原则,如何保证应用与内核之间的安全通信。 存储系统与文件I/O: 本部分将系统地介绍块设备驱动模型,深入探讨缓冲区缓存(Buffer Cache)和页缓存(Page Cache)在加速磁盘访问中的作用。针对现代存储技术,我们将分析日志式文件系统(如Ext4, NTFS)中的事务日志如何确保数据的一致性,并探讨直接I/O(Direct I/O)的适用场景。 第三部分:网络协议栈的操作系统实现 网络通信是现代操作系统的核心支柱。本书将操作系统的网络协议栈视为一个高度优化的软件层。 TCP/IP协议栈的内核实现: 我们将跟踪一个数据包从用户空间(例如通过Socket API)进入内核,经过套接字缓冲区(Socket Buffer),如何被封装成IP数据报,最终通过网络接口卡(NIC)发送出去的完整路径。重点分析拥塞控制算法(如CUBIC或BBR)在内核中的集成与调优。 网络I/O的高性能模型: 详细对比传统阻塞I/O、非阻塞I/O、I/O多路复用(如epoll/kqueue)的工作机制。特别阐述零拷贝(Zero-Copy)技术(如`sendfile()`)如何通过避免数据在内核空间和用户空间之间的冗余拷贝,显著提升数据传输效率。 第四部分:系统安全与可扩展性设计 在威胁日益复杂的环境中,操作系统的安全性已成为首要任务。 安全机制与权限隔离: 深入研究访问控制列表(ACL)和基于角色的访问控制(RBAC)的实现细节。分析地址空间布局随机化(ASLR)、数据执行保护(DEP/NX Bit)等缓解缓冲区溢出攻击的技术。探讨现代操作系统如何使用安全模块(如SELinux/AppArmor)实现更严格的强制访问控制(MAC)。 虚拟化与容器技术: 探讨操作系统层面的虚拟化技术,如硬件辅助虚拟化(VT-x/AMD-V)如何与Type-1 Hypervisor协同工作。聚焦于容器技术(如Docker/LXC)背后的核心技术——命名空间(Namespaces)和控制组(Control Groups, cgroups),解析它们如何为应用提供轻量级的隔离环境,同时共享宿主机的内核。 本书适合谁? 本书面向具有一定计算机基础,希望深入理解操作系统底层原理的软件工程师、系统架构师、系统程序员以及计算机科学专业的学生。通过理论结合实际代码案例(例如分析开源操作系统内核的特定模块实现),读者将能够设计出更健壮、更高效、更安全的下一代软件系统。阅读完本书,您将不再仅仅是操作系统的“用户”,而是能够理解和优化其核心功能的“构建者”。

作者简介

目录信息

第一章 中文版Windows XP概述
第二章 定制中文版Windows XP
第三章 管理文件和文件夹
第四章 完成日常工作
第五章 应用程序及设备管理
第六章 系统管理与性能优化
第七章 Windows XP的多媒体功能
第八章 安装与配置小型局域网络
第九章 网络资源共享
第十章 浏览Internet信息
第十一章 处理电子邮件和新闻组
· · · · · · (收起)

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有